Navigation Processing

Basestation data converted to RINEX. All previous flights are also included in the basestation data, so just this flights data needed to be extracted (done with teqc).

GPS and GLONASS broadcast ephermides, along with precise ephemeris data accessed from CDDIS. PosPac could not access these itself.

Completed processing using the single base method.

comment:7 Changed 3 months ago by wja

Owl Boresight

Completed boresight for nadir and 34 degree looking angle. The 34 degree looking angle is not perfect but was the best fit I can find. Have estimated the 20 degree looking angle boresight from the scaled difference between nadir and 34 degrees.

AnglePitchRollYaw
0+0.00-0.60+0.70
20-0.15-0.60+0.99
34-0.25-0.60+1.20

These can be used with the installation which covers flights 176, 177a, 177b, 178a, 178b, 180a, 180b & 183.
